Topic: What an Old Guy has Learned in 30 Years of Business

Bruce Kidd has spent his entire professional career working around, for, or inside privately held companies in IN.

His 30-year business career has afforded him the opportunity to work with some exceptionally talented and successful people.  He has also worked with some other people who were neither but still offered him important and useful lessons about business and life (without knowing it).  He will share his thoughts and stories about building and living a successful professional and business career.

 

Our Speaker:

Bruce K. Kidd
Business Executive and Servant Leader

In September 2019 Bruce joined KSM Consulting, a leading technology consulting and services firm based in Indy with clients all across the US.   KSMC’s services include helping companies with data analytics and data warehousing, managing IT networks, assisting with software selection and implementation, remediating bad software installations, CIO and CFO for hire, and management consulting.   Bruce leads Business Development for KSMC in Indiana.

Bruce has spent over 30 years advising and/or serving in executive roles with closely-held, entrepreneurial and professional service firms.  During his career he has been:

  • Senior Vice President at Walker
  • Managing Director of the 21st Century Research & Technology Fund
  • A co-founder of the Indiana Venture Center
  • The Director of Business Development for Ernst & Young in Indiana

Kidd has served on a variety of Not For Profit and For-Profit Company Board of Directors including four currently.

In 2016 he founded Concerts for a Cause, a 501C3 organization that hosts quarterly live concerts as a mechanism to support local Not For Profits that are improving the lives of Hoosier kids and families in need.

A native of Indianapolis, Kidd is a Purdue grad,  has been married to Chris Cooper for 38 years and they have three adult children and four grandchildren….. and counting.

Our Featured Non-Profit:

Concerts for a Cause was born from the love for music and the desire to give back to our Hoosier community.

Concerts for a Cause (CFAC) is a 501(c)3 organization whose mission is to support Indianapolis area not-for-profits that are improving the lives of Hoosiers in need. At CFAC’s quarterly events, a different singer, songwriter, artist or musician will perform for a different local charity. All concert proceeds from each CFAC event will go to the featured non-for-profit involved.
